This Week's Houston Deal Sheet: New 16K SF Medical Office Building Secures First Tenant

JLL announced that Telfair Medical Court, a new Class-A medical office in Sugar Land, secured its first tenant. Edloe Imaging will take 5,600 SF, leaving 10,500 SF of medical office space available for prospective tenants.

Telfair Medical Court in Sugar Land

The building delivered this month. Identity Architects served as the architect, and Identity Built was the general contractor. 

The property features storefront glass and bookended entry towers clad in dark porcelain tile, as well as a covered outdoor amenity space with seating.

Madeline Cleary of JLL is spearheading leasing efforts for property owner Edloe Ventures. 

“The strategic central location between major hospitals, combined with Sugar Land's growing population, positions Telfair Medical Court as the ideal choice for surgery centers, imaging facilities, medical clinics, and general office users,” Cleary said in a news release. 

PEOPLE

Partners Real Estate hired Harrison Schuhmacher as vice president, office tenant representation. He will work alongside the office tenant representation team and bolster brokerage services in Houston.

Schuhmacher has seven years of experience helping companies find office space. He previously served as vice president of JLL’s leasing team in Austin. 

SALES

Merichem Co. sold a 34-acre parcel along Greens Bayou on the east side of Houston at 1914 Haden Road. Patrick McKiernan from First Houston Properties represented the undisclosed buyer.

Oxford Partners represented BE Plastics Inc. in the sale of a 16K SF building at 2024 CR 388 in Cleveland. Oxford Partners’ Matt Rogers represented the seller. Tim Larson of KW Commercial represented the buyer.

LEASES

Oxford Partners represented Very Best of Texas Inc. in the sublease of 46K SF at 7350 Langfield Road in Houston. Oxford Partners’ Jacob Summers and Stephen Hazen represented Very Best of Texas, while Savannah Smith and Joseph Smith of CBRE represented the sublessor, Cinch Kit LLC.
